jQuery Tutorial for Beginners: A Step-by-Step Guide to Web Interactivity
Tumblr media
If you're new to web development and want to add interactivity to your website, learning jQuery is a great first step! jQuery is a popular JavaScript library that makes it easier to create dynamic and interactive web pages. In this jQuery tutorial for beginners, we'll cover the basics to help you get started.
What is jQuery?
jQuery is a lightweight and powerful library that simplifies common JavaScript tasks like changing webpage elements, handling user actions, and adding animations. With jQuery, you can achieve results quickly and efficiently compared to writing full JavaScript code.
Why Learn jQuery?
Easy to Learn: jQuery uses simple instructions that beginners can quickly understand.
Saves Time: You can perform tasks with fewer steps.
Cross-Browser Compatibility: jQuery works smoothly across different browsers.
How to Use jQuery
To start using jQuery, you need to include the jQuery library in your webpage. Once that’s done, you can perform tasks like hiding or showing elements, adding visual effects, or responding to user actions like clicks and typing.

Featured Posts without jQuery?
So, you might know this amazing tutorial right here by @fukuo about making a featured posts section with the Tumblr API and jQuery.
Given that we're all kind of try to move away from jQuery, I thought, would it be possible using vanilla JS only? I tried converting it by myself first but — after reading a StackOverflow thread on how to convert jQuery's "getScript()" to vanilla JS — I realized that I lack the knowledge to do that (and not need ages for the conversion). Instead, I decided to use different online converters and check if the JS looks valid and doesn't contain traces of jQuery still; I ended up using this converter here. The result can be seen here (just the script).
However, when I use this script, there is no result at all and the featured posts are not being displayed. The code analysis on CodePen tells me that "Uncaught TypeError: document.querySelector.getScript is not a function", which brings me back to the aforementioned StackOverflow thread that made me feel like the huh? cat.
I did try @eggdesign's featured tags code as an alternative but either I'm incapable of running even that one or it is simply not compatible with @mournstera's base code, which I'm using.
If anyone has ideas on how to fix the converted code to make it work, I'm glad to hear your suggestions, it can only get better and I thank you in advance for offering your time and skill to help.

USEFUL TIPS FOR ANYONE USING NEOCITIES
So, I saw this super awesome post called BEGINNERS GUIDE TO BLUESKY and it more or less inspired me to make a post of my own pertaining to the the likes of Neocities.
What is Neocities?
Long story short, it is an open-source web hosting service that is both F2U (1 GB storage/200 GB bandwidth) and P2U (50 GB storage/3000 GB bandwidth). It's kinda sorta a spiritual successor to the now defunct GeoCities.
Why Use Neocities?
HELPFUL LINKS
Neocities has a full on Tutorials Page to help people wanting to learning how to code. Though I will say that I'm a bit surprised they don't have W3 Schools on there.
CREATIVE FREEDOM
If you Browse on Neocities, you will see how vastly different all of the websites look. That being said, you have an enormous amount of creative freedom when it comes to making your website. You can build it from scratch or look up some pre-made templates from websites such as templatemo, HTML5 Templates, TEMPLATED, template4all, and many more.
Now it is important to note that Neocities doesn't allow certain things such as jQuery, PHP, Python, SQL, etc. In fact, the only things allowed on Neocities are HTML, CSS, and JavaScript! Though I do think it is important to note that you can turn your website into a blog using Zonelets, have a Guestbook/Comments Section with Guestbooks, embed your Bluesky feed with Embed Bsky, embed your Twitter/X feed with Twitter Publish, and much more!
What Do People Use Neocities For?
Some people use it for blogging & portfolio & educational purposes. Some people use it to share their writings & artwork & music. Some people use it to help people with finding neat things. Some people use it for shits and giggles. There are legitimately a number of reasons people use it and you know what? That's 100% a-okay!
Are Any Programs Required To Use Neocities?
Technically, no. The reason I say this is because Neocities has a built-in HTML Editor. However, I don't like using it unless if I absolutely have to (which is next to never). Instead, I use Brackets. It's very user-friendly and it legit lets you know if there's a goof somewhere in your code. Legit 10 out of 10 recommend. Though I will say that some people use Notepad++.
